    Hey Wolf - Does your Mk have the AccuTrigger? That should go down to about 3-4# before needing mods. Them polishing is the next step. If it's the 'old-style' trigger you should be able to find YouTube vids showing how to mod down to 1-2#. I have a 64 and B22 and have both of them down about 2#. A trick I found online is to take the 'main' trigger spring and heat it red-hot with a lighter or torch (NOT Acetyl-Ha!)m then let it cool slowly on it's own. This takes off a lot of the tension, prob 1-2#. I also polished ALL parts that 'rub' - lightly with 1000g or finer w/d paper and oil. Then I put a tiny dab of synthetic grease on the contact points. Bolt actions don't allow much residue get into the action compared to semis, so a bit of grease won't hurt things.
